Job Description
NEW ROLE: Data Architect / Data Solutions Architect (Databricks)
📍Location: Toronto Canada (Hybrid)
Duration: Fulltime
Job description:
Summary:
1. The Data Architect / Data Solutions Architect (Databricks) will lead the design, governance, and strategy of the company’s data systems, encompassing the data warehouse, data lake, and integrations between systems.
2. This role ensures the scalability, security, and performance of the data ecosystem, aligning it with business objectives.
3. The ideal candidate combines technical expertise with strategic vision, leveraging tools like Databricks and GCP/Azure to build a robust and future-proof architecture.
Responsibilities:
1. Key responsibilities include, but are not limited to:
Architecture Design & Strategy
2. Design and oversee the architecture of the company’s data warehouse and lakehouse using Databricks and Azure/GCP services.
3. Develop and maintain best practices for data modeling, storage, and system integration.
4. Define the roadmap for enhancing the data ecosystem, focusing on scalability, innovation, and business alignment.
Strategic Oversight
5. Act as a key advisor to business and IT leaders, ensuring data systems support organizational goals.
6. Lead initiatives to integrate emerging technologies (e.g., MLflow, Unity Catalog) into the company’s data strategy.
7. Ensure compliance with data governance, security, and privacy regulations.
8. Data Integration Leadership
9. Provide guidance on the design and optimization of ETL/ELT pipelines using Databricks, Delta Live Tables, and Azure Data Factory/Dataflow/Dataproc.
10. Collaborate with SMEs and analytics teams to streamline data ingestion and enhance reliability.
11. Supervise the integration of data from structured, semi-structured, and unstructured sources.
12. Performance & Cost Optimization
Oversee resource utilization and performance tuning of Databricks clusters and Spark jobs.
13. Implement strategies to reduce cloud costs while maintaining high performance and scalability.
14. Mentorship & Team Collaboration
Mentor and guide data engineers, analysts, and developers to implement architectural standards.
15. Foster collaboration between cross-functional teams to align data solutions with business needs.
16. Drive organization-wide adoption of data management best practices.
Security, Compliance, & Governance
17. Establish and enforce data security frameworks, including RBAC, encryption, and secure key management.
18. Collaborate with IT and compliance teams to maintain audit readiness and adhere to industry standards.
Qualifications & Requirements:
1. Advanced experience with Databricks features, such as Unity Catalog, MLflow, and Delta files.
2. Familiarity with Apache Spark internals and advanced libraries.
3. Knowledge of BI tools and platforms (e.g., Sage, Solver, Trux, DayForce, Dossier).